OPINION
Mohamed Diame didn’t do much wrong in Newcastle United’s 3-0 defeat against West Ham on Saturday – but that did not stop some of the club’s fans from ripping into the midfield for his performance. Diame has been called a “liability” and a “donkey”, but that is very unfair on the Senegal international who was hardly at fault for the way the game turned out at St James’ Park. Newcastle don’t really have anyone else who can do Diame’s job. Jonjo Shelvey and Ki Sung-yueng are similar central midfielders and Diame is the only real defensive-minded midfielder who can sit back, win the ball and move up the pitch when needed. He can’t be an easy player to play against. Defensive midfielders are always under-appreciated by fans and Diame is just Newcastle’s scapegoat at times. The ex-Hull player has improved a lot in 2018, Newcastle fans need to be thankful that they don’t have 2017 Diame playing every week.
